Wow, may NOT be that off (just a couple of thousand off). Here some stats:
2001 applicants to unmatched PGY-1 spots: 5627---then a near-constant climb--2010: 8794.
Also, a near-constant decline in the number of unfilled positions: 1060 in 2010. (It's much fewer this year, as we, the unfortunately privileged ones know).

I don't think you are getting more offers before 3pm, they should all be released at the same time, so it's 2 for you for this round. I would definitely grab one.
Not the way it works. Programs only send a limited number of offers per round, there is no limit on the number applicants receive.
You are probably ranked by the programs that interviewed you but didn't offer, you're just lower on the list than they have available spots.
